  /api/catalog_system/pvt/specification/fieldValue/{fieldValueId}:
    get:
      tags:
      - Specification Field Value
      summary: VTex Get specification field value
      description: "Retrieves details from a specification field's value by this value's ID. \r\n>⚠️ This is a legacy endpoint. We recommend using [Get specification value](https://developers.vtex.com/docs/api-reference/catalog-api#get-/api/catalog/pvt/specificationvalue/-specificationValueId-?endpoint=get-/api/catalog/pvt/specificationvalue/-specificationValueId-) instead.\r\n\r\n## Permissions\r\n\r\nAny user or [application key](https://developers.vtex.com/docs/guides/api-authentication-using-application-keys) must have at least one of the appropriate [License Manager resources](https://help.vtex.com/en/tutorial/license-manager-resources--3q6ztrC8YynQf6rdc6euk3) to be able to successfully run this request. Otherwise they will receive a status code `403` error. These are the applicable resources for this endpoint:\r\n\r\n| **Product** | **Category** | **Resource** |\r\n| --------------- | ----------------- | ----------------- |\r\n| Catalog | Commercial | **SKU management** |\r\n\r\nThere are no applicable [predefined roles](https://help.vtex.com/en/tutorial/predefined-roles--jGDurZKJHvHJS13LnO7Dy) for this resource list. You must [create a custom role](https://help.vtex.com/en/tutorial/roles--7HKK5Uau2H6wxE1rH5oRbc#creating-a-role) and add at least one of the resources above in order to use this endpoint. To learn more about machine authentication at VTEX, see [Authentication overview](https://developers.vtex.com/docs/guides/authentication).\r\n\r\n>❗ To prevent integrations from having excessive permissions, consider the [best practices for managing app keys](https://help.vtex.com/en/tutorial/best-practices-application-keys--7b6nD1VMHa49aI5brlOvJm) when assigning License Manager roles to integrations."
      operationId: SpecificationsGetFieldValue
      parameters:
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/Content-Type'
      - $ref: '#/components/parameters/Accept'
      - name: fieldValueId
        in: path
        description: Specification value ID.
        required: true
        style: simple
        schema:
          type: string
          example: '143'
      responses:
        '200':
          description: OK
          content:
            application/json:
              example:
                FieldValueId: 143
                FieldId: 34
                Name: Cotton
                Text: Cotton fibers
                IsActive: true
                Position: 100
              schema:
                type: object
                properties:
                  FieldValueId:
                    type: integer
                    format: int32
                    description: Specification field value ID.
                  FieldId:
                    type: integer
                    description: Specification field ID.
                  Name:
                    type: string
                    description: Specification field value name.
                  Text:
                    type: string
                    description: Specification field value Description.
                  IsActive:
                    type: boolean
                    description: Defines if the specification field Value is active (`true`) or inactive (`false`).
                  Position:
                    type: integer
                    format: int32
                    description: Specification field value position.
      deprecated: false
